About G Zero CNC Machining
G Zero CNC Machining has been machining parts in Boise, Idaho for 10 years. Our customers include aerospace, medical, firearms and semiconductor. G Zero machining centers include multi-pallet systems, horizontal milling, vertical milling and lathe turning.
